搜尋演算法

A*搜尋演算法(A*searchalgorithm)是一種在圖形平面上,有多個節點的路徑,求出最低通過成本的演算法。常用於遊戲中的NPC的移動計算,或網路遊戲的BOT的移動計算上 ...,搜尋演算法·此種方法的優點是原陣列內部的元素不需要是排序過後的,因此若有新的元素加入陣列也可以直接搜尋,但是缺點是倘若被搜尋的元素是在陣列的末端,那麼將會耗費 ...,BinarySearch是一種在已排序的資料中尋找目標值的搜尋演算法。它的原理和猜數字遊...

A*搜尋演算法

A*搜尋演算法(A* search algorithm)是一種在圖形平面上,有多個節點的路徑,求出最低通過成本的演算法。常用於遊戲中的NPC的移動計算,或網路遊戲的BOT的移動計算上 ...

Algorithm 演算法搜尋筆記

搜尋演算法 · 此種方法的優點是原陣列內部的元素不需要是排序過後的,因此若有新的元素加入陣列也可以直接搜尋,但是缺點是倘若被搜尋的元素是在陣列的末端,那麼將會耗費 ...

【搜尋演算法】Sequential Search & Binary Search

Binary Search 是一種在已排序的資料中尋找目標值的搜尋演算法。它的原理和猜數字遊戲很像,例如在1 ~ 100 範圍內猜一個數字,然後出題者會根據你猜的數字給你一個提示, ...

基礎演算法系列— 該怎麼搜尋之Search演算法

2021年7月12日 — Search 搜尋,這也是演算法之中基礎的基礎,主要想要解決的問題是,在一個已排序或是未排序的序列中,找到目標的元素。其實平常沒在複習,工作上也是 ...

寫程式的基本功:搜尋演算法(Search Algorithm)

2019年5月22日 — 這裡所稱的搜尋(Search),是指在一個已排序好或是尚未排序好的集合中,將指定元素的鍵值(key)或是索引值(index)搜尋出來,或者是給定某個條件, ...

循序搜尋法(Sequential Search)

2. 動態搜尋:搜尋過程中,資料表格會經常異動。 一般搜尋常見之演算法有,「循序搜尋」、「二分搜尋」、「二元樹搜尋」、「雜湊搜尋」。 返回首頁. 循序搜尋法 ...

搜尋演算法

在電腦科學中,搜尋演算法是解決搜尋問題的任何演算法,即檢索儲存在某個資料結構中的資訊,或者在問題域的搜尋空間中計算的資訊。這種結構的例子包括但不限於鏈結串 ...

擁抱「資料結構」的「演算法」(24) - 搜尋Search

搜尋演算法 · 循序搜尋法(Sequential Search) / 線性搜尋法(Linear Search) · 二元搜尋法(Binary Search) / 二分搜尋(Half-Interval Search) · 內插搜尋法(Interpolation ...

知名搜尋與排序演算法

知名搜尋與排序演算法. 過去的電腦科學家,根據演算法設計策略,發展出各種排序、搜尋資料的演算法,讓我們在這個章節做介紹,並且使用Python來進行實際操作。

資料在哪兒-搜尋演算法

1-2 搜尋演算法的基本概念. 搜尋演算法(Search algorithm)是指. 從多筆資料中找出目標資料的演算. 法,搜尋的方法不只一種,我們要. 能依據資料特性選擇適當的搜尋演.